Concrete Driveway Repair and Resurfacing
Concrete Driveway Repair And Resurfacing: Upgrade Your Driveway Today Over time, your concrete driveway can develop cracks and deteriorate in condition. In such cases, you will consider the options you have for improving the state of your driveway. While replacing your concrete might seem like an attractive option, it is a long, messy and rather expensive process. Many of you may find the costs prohibitively high and others may find the time and hassle involved impractical for their lifestyle. However, concrete driveway repair and resurfacing is an alternative that is both, more affordable, and easily done. Concrete repair typically involves tasks such as filling cracks, power washing and sealing. Resurfacing involves replacing the top layer of your driveway. There is a lot of options to choose from when it comes to choosing that top layer. You can completely redefine the look of your driveway by choosing from one of the many resurfacing options. such as colored concrete, stenciled concrete, stamped concrete etc.. However, it is important to note that not all concrete driveway problems can be fixed by repair or resurfacing. If your driveway is less than 10 years old, has small disconnected cracks, and fixing it will help retain structural integrity, then repairing it might be the best option. Importantly, if there is considerable damage on the top layer while the foundation is intact, then resurfacing becomes an ideal option for adding value and prolonging the life of your driveway. It is also perfect for giving your driveway a completely new look at low cost. However, if your driveway is older than 20 years and showing signs of wear, is covered in interconnected cracks, has multiple potholes, requires multiple independent repairs or has drainage issues, then replacing it might be your only option. At the end of the day, it is important to identify whether your driveway's condition is one which can be fixed by repair and resurfacing or something more comprehensive is required. If you find that the state of your driveway can be improved by repairing or resurfacing it, then that is an ideal option for you, particularly if you have budget and time constraints yet seek an upgraded look for your driveway.
